Output e7364a891ba185993df36c7dcde3e424c61276a40d10bd0bb0c742e22e191af6:16

value
303343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f6508e87873c21ddb3db1386d32327a3b41b7d7 OP_EQUAL
address
3GDpQ4kqFVs43cQbCSKASP6xwkocZb3utd
transaction
e7364a891ba185993df36c7dcde3e424c61276a40d10bd0bb0c742e22e191af6
spent
true